## Artifact Signing — SweepClean Retention Sweeper

All SweepClean release artifacts must be signed before the deploy pipeline at Norveld Systems will accept them. The sweeper purges expired retention records nightly, so unsigned builds are rejected outright. Verify the manifest hash matches the build log, then sign with the key below.

deploy key for tahaf-kawig: bky9_214Bzy7Cp

## Restarting the Westhollow reminder job

If the nightly appointment reminder job stalls, first check the Bramblewood queue dashboard for stuck batches, then drain and requeue with `remindctl requeue --date tomorrow`. Never rerun a completed date, as patients would receive duplicate texts. The job authenticates to the internal notification relay using the key below.

API key for taduf-yahif: qvz11-nMDtAWg6H2u

Minutes — Management Meeting, Regional Sales Review

Attendees reviewed Q3 performance across the Vellmark territories. The Northfen region exceeded target by 6%, driven by strong uptake of the Larkspur Pro line. Southgate lagged at 82% of plan; Ms. Orvane attributed this to delayed distributor onboarding. Corrective staffing actions were approved, and revised targets will circulate before month-end. The board then turned to forward strategy, summarised in the note below.

board note of kadug-tawig: Only 5 of the 100 pilot accounts renewed Oliath, so a churn review is set for April 15.